Memorial services for Pastor Howard A. Schilling, 81, of Yuma, Arizona, who died
May 10, at Yuma Regional Medical Center, were held May 15, 1995, at First Baptist
Church in Yuma, Ariz. Burial was at Desert Lawn Memorial Park in Yuma.

Pastor Bill Gray officiated at the services. Honorary pallbearers were Forest Jones,
T.O. Beach, Jim Wiltsey, Ferd Wardin, Myron Elliot and Stanley Graham.

Howard was born July 20, 1913, in Knoxville. He was the pastor of Somerton Baptist
Church, Somerton, Ariz. He previously served at Dixie Mountain Baptist Church, in
Hillsboro, Ore.; Grass Valley Baptist Church in Grass Valley, Ore.; Calvary Baptist
Church in Pendleton, Ore.; West Park Baptist Church in Hermiston, Ore.; Grace Baptist
Church in St. Helen's, Ore.; Faith Baptist Church in Lincoln City, Ore.; and Somerton
First Baptist Church in Somerton, Ariz.; and Minister of Spiritual Gifts at First
Baptist Church in Yuma, Ariz. He taught at Judson Baptist College in Portland, Ore.

He was preceded in death by his parents.

He is survived by his wife, Elsie Marie of Yuma, Ariz.; two sons, Jon, of Yorba
Linda, Calif., and Dean of Pendleton, Ore.; two brothers, Herman, of Knoxville,
and John of Missouri; four grandchildren, and five great-grandchildren.
